Description:
1-(Carbamoyloxy)urea, with the CAS number 4543-62-8, is a chemical compound that features both carbamoyl and urea functional groups. It is characterized by its white crystalline solid form, which is soluble in water due to the presence of polar functional groups. This compound is often studied for its potential applications in agriculture, particularly as a nitrogen source in fertilizers, as well as in various biochemical processes. The presence of the carbamoyloxy group enhances its reactivity, making it useful in organic synthesis and as a building block for more complex molecules. Additionally, 1-(carbamoyloxy)urea may exhibit properties such as low toxicity and biodegradability, which are advantageous for environmental applications. Its stability under normal conditions allows for ease of handling and storage, although it should be kept away from strong acids or bases that could lead to hydrolysis or decomposition. Overall, this compound represents an interesting intersection of agricultural chemistry and organic synthesis.
